December is Tokyo's most dazzling month — Christmas and year-end create the most festive atmosphere of the year. Highs of 12°C and lows of 3°C are chilly but milder than Seoul, NYC, or London winters. Low rainfall and clear days deliver clean winter skies.

Tokyo's Christmas has a uniquely Japanese flavor — couple-focused events dominate, and the tradition of eating KFC chicken on Christmas Eve is a fun cultural curiosity. Marunouchi illuminations light 1.2km of avenue with 2+ million LEDs; the rooftop view from the KITTE building above Tokyo Station is spectacular. Roppongi Hills' Christmas Market serves hot Glühwein (German mulled wine, $5 / ¥800 per cup) for European-style holiday vibes.

December Weather at a Glance

December begins Tokyo's winter. Highs around 12°C / 54°F, lows near 4°C / 39°F. Wind chill brings the felt-temperatures to 8°C / 46°F and 1°C / 34°F. Snow days remain rare in December (typically 1-2 days). Daylight is at its annual minimum — sunset 4:30 PM. The dry air makes for crystal-clear Mount Fuji days from Tokyo viewpoints. Christmas illuminations span every major district from late November through January.

December Travel Advice

Heavy down coat, scarf, gloves, thermal base layer. Tokyo's Christmas illumination scene is the year's signature attraction: Roppongi Hills Keyakizaka, Shinjuku Terrace City, Marunouchi Naka-dori, and Tokyo Tower light displays. Christmas Eve is a date night in Japan (similar to Western Valentine's) — restaurants book out 1-2 months ahead. December 28-30 sees year-end cleaning (osoji) and oseibo gift-giving. New Year's Eve at major shrines for Joya-no-Kane (108 temple bell strikes at midnight) — Zojoji Temple and Senso-ji are the most popular.

Flying In from Overseas

Late December and early January (Dec 20-Jan 5) is annual peak — Asia-Tokyo round-trip $700-1,000, Europe $1,300-1,800. Korean Christmas and Japanese New Year travel demand coincide. December weeks 1-2 are the relative value window before holiday rates kick in. Many shops, museums, and small restaurants close December 29 through January 3.

December Pricing Trends

Hotels peak December 24-31: 3-star Shinjuku $180-280/night, 4-star $350-500. December weeks 1-2 are the value window before holiday rates climb.

December Events & Festivals

  • Christmas illuminations peak — Marunouchi, Roppongi, Omotesando
  • Comiket (コミケ, late December) — year-end comic market
  • Toshikoshi (年越し) — Joya no Kane (除夜の鐘) midnight bell at Senso-ji, Meiji Jingu
  • Ameyoko year-end mega sale (late December, Ueno Ameya-Yokocho)

Late December's Ameyoko year-end sale transforms an already lively market into a discount-fish-and-snacks frenzy — a window into Japanese working-class culture. On December 31, join the Joya no Kane midnight bell ringing at Senso-ji or Meiji Jingu — 108 bell strikes at midnight to ring in the new year, a moving traditional experience. Caveat: late December through early January is the year's most expensive window — early-to-mid December offers better value with similar atmosphere.
